Abstract EN
This paper introduces an integrated approach to find out the major factors influencing efficiency of irrigation water use in China.
It combines multiple stepwise regression (MSR) and principal component analysis (PCA) to obtain more realistic results.
In real world case studies, classical linear regression model often involves too many explanatory variables and the linear correlation issue among variables cannot be eliminated.
Linearly correlated variables will cause the invalidity of the factor analysis results.
To overcome this issue and reduce the number of the variables, PCA technique has been used combining with MSR.
As such, the irrigation water use status in China was analyzed to find out the five major factors that have significant impacts on irrigation water use efficiency.
To illustrate the performance of the proposed approach, the calculation based on real data was conducted and the results were shown in this paper.
